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.19
/
bb9b8fd26b50c9ec822805b9d877bec9d88acff4
/
net
/
batman-adv
/
soft-interface.c
cf124db
net: Fix inconsistent teardown and release of private netdev state.
by David S. Miller
· 8 years ago
bd41486
Merge tag 'batadv-next-for-davem-20170406'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 8 years ago
ab044f8
batman-adv: Use net_device_stats from struct net_device
by Tobias Klauser
· 8 years ago
5405e19
batman-adv: Group ethtool related code together
by Sven Eckelmann
· 8 years ago
e2790a4
batman-adv: Remove ethtool .get_settings stub
by Sven Eckelmann
· 8 years ago
40ad984
batman-adv: Remove ethtool msglevel functions
by Sven Eckelmann
· 8 years ago
2f249e9
batman-adv: Use ethtool helper to get link status
by Sven Eckelmann
· 8 years ago
e2d9ba4
batman-adv: restructure rebroadcast counter into forw_packet API
by Linus Lüssing
· 8 years ago
13b0ea0
batman-adv: Omit unnecessary memset of netdev private data
by Tobias Klauser
· 8 years ago
b124f41
Merge tag 'batadv-net-for-davem-20170316'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 8 years ago
1a9070e
batman-adv: Initialize gw sel_class via batadv_algo
by Sven Eckelmann
· 8 years ago
49b3eb7
Merge tag 'batadv-next-for-davem-20170126'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 8 years ago
ac79cbb
batman-adv: update copyright years for 2017
by Sven Eckelmann
· 8 years ago
d3e9768
batman-adv: don't add loop detect macs to TT
by Simon Wunderlich
· 8 years ago
4a7c972
net: Remove usage of net_device last_rx member
by Tobias Klauser
· 8 years ago
eaac2c8
batman-adv: Count all non-success TX packets as dropped
by Sven Eckelmann
· 8 years ago
bd687fe
batman-adv: use consume_skb for non-dropped packets
by Sven Eckelmann
· 8 years ago
3111bee
batman-adv: Simple (re)broadcast avoidance
by Linus Lüssing
· 8 years ago
c408c1b
batman-adv: Move batadv_sum_counter to soft-interface.c
by Sven Eckelmann
· 8 years ago
df28ca6
batman-adv: Place kref_get for softif_vlan near use
by Sven Eckelmann
· 8 years ago
f19dc77
batman-adv: Remove orig_node reference handling from send_skb_unicast
by Sven Eckelmann
· 8 years ago
569c985
batman-adv: Revert "postpone sysfs removal when unregistering"
by Sven Eckelmann
· 8 years ago
b77af26
Merge tag 'batadv-next-for-davem-20160704'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 8 years ago
33a3bb4
batman-adv: throughput meter implementation
by Antonio Quartulli
· 9 years ago
3ea0044
Merge tag 'batadv-next-for-davem-20160701'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 8 years ago
72f7b2d
batman-adv: Adding logging of mcast flag changes
by Linus Lüssing
· 9 years ago
01d350d
batman-adv: move bat_algo functions into a separate file
by Sven Eckelmann
· 9 years ago
3a24a63
batman-adv: move GW mode and selection class to private data structure
by Antonio Quartulli
· 9 years ago
420cb1b
batman-adv: Clean up untagged vlan when destroying via rtnl-link
by Sven Eckelmann
· 8 years ago
9d1601ef
batman-adv: replace ethertype variable with ETH_P_BATMAN for readability
by Marek Lindner
· 9 years ago
4b426b1
batman-adv: Use bool as return type for boolean functions
by Sven Eckelmann
· 9 years ago
2cd45a0
batman-adv: Create batman soft interfaces within correct netns.
by Andrew Lunn
· 9 years ago
0d21cda
batman-adv: NETIF_F_NETNS_LOCAL feature to prevent netns moves
by Andrew Lunn
· 9 years ago
7142fc1
batman-adv: Remove hdr_size skb size check in batadv_interface_rx
by Sven Eckelmann
· 9 years ago
6535db5
batman-adv: Remove unused parameter recv_if of batadv_interface_rx
by Sven Eckelmann
· 9 years ago
5332174
Merge tag 'batman-adv-for-davem'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 9 years ago
860e953
treewide: replace dev->trans_start update with helper
by Florian Westphal
· 9 years ago
f298cb9
batman-adv: Add kernel-doc for batadv_interface_rx
by Sven Eckelmann
· 9 years ago
6d030de
batman-adv: fix wrong names in kerneldoc
by Antonio Quartulli
· 9 years ago
c782966
batman-adv: Check skb size before using encapsulated ETH+VLAN header
by Sven Eckelmann
· 9 years ago
9c3bf08
batman-adv: Rename batadv_softif_vlan *_free_ref function to *_put
by Sven Eckelmann
· 9 years ago
82047ad
batman-adv: Rename batadv_hardif *_free_ref function to *_put
by Sven Eckelmann
· 9 years ago
6be4d30
batman-adv: Convert batadv_softif_vlan to kref
by Sven Eckelmann
· 9 years ago
0046b04
batman-adv: update copyright years for 2016
by Sven Eckelmann
· 9 years ago
7afcbbe
batman-adv: Fix kerneldoc of main functions
by Sven Eckelmann
· 9 years ago
62fe710
batman-adv: Fix kerneldoc parsing of return description
by Sven Eckelmann
· 9 years ago
e51f039
batman-adv: Fix names in kerneldoc of functions
by Sven Eckelmann
· 9 years ago
7bca68c
batman-adv: Add lower layer needed_(head|tail)room to own ones
by Sven Eckelmann
· 9 years ago
6b5e971
batman-adv: Replace C99 int types with kernel type
by Sven Eckelmann
· 9 years ago
cdf7370
net: batman-adv: convert to using IFF_NO_QUEUE
by Phil Sutter
· 9 years ago
c1f066d
Merge tag 'batman-adv-for-davem' of git://git.open-mesh.org/linux-merge
by David S. Miller
· 9 years ago
53cf037
batman-adv: Fix potentially broken skb network header access
by Linus Lüssing
· 9 years ago
354136b
batman-adv: fix kernel crash due to missing NULL checks
by Marek Lindner
· 9 years ago
94d1dd8
batman-adv: change the MAC of each VLAN upon ndo_set_mac_address
by Antonio Quartulli
· 11 years ago
1e2c2a4
batman-adv: Add required includes to all files
by Sven Eckelmann
· 10 years ago
00f548b
batman-adv: checkpatch - comparison to NULL could be rewritten
by Marek Lindner
· 10 years ago
dab7b62
batman-adv: Use safer default config for optional features
by Sven Eckelmann
· 10 years ago
9f6446c
batman-adv: update copyright years for 2015
by Sven Eckelmann
· 10 years ago
8a3f8b6
batman-adv: checkpatch - Please don't use multiple blank lines
by Antonio Quartulli
· 10 years ago
e03366e
batman-adv: increase default hop penalty
by Simon Wunderlich
· 10 years ago
8fd90bb
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/net
by David S. Miller
· 10 years ago
35df3b2
batman-adv: fix TT VLAN inconsistency on VLAN re-add
by Antonio Quartulli
· 11 years ago
c835a67
net: set name_assign_type in alloc_netdev()
by Tom Gundersen
· 10 years ago
7ad24ea
net: get rid of SET_ETHTOOL_OPS
by Wilfried Klaebe
· 11 years ago
4c8755d
batman-adv: Send multicast packets to nodes with a WANT_ALL flag
by Linus Lüssing
· 11 years ago
ab49886
batman-adv: Add IPv4 link-local/IPv6-ll-all-nodes multicast support
by Linus Lüssing
· 11 years ago
1d8ab8d
batman-adv: Modified forwarding behaviour for multicast packets
by Linus Lüssing
· 11 years ago
60432d7
batman-adv: Announce new capability via multicast TVLV
by Linus Lüssing
· 11 years ago
af63fde
batman-adv: call unregister_netdev() to have it handle the locking for us
by Marek Lindner
· 11 years ago
8fdd015
batman-adv: prefer ether_addr_copy to memcpy
by Antonio Quartulli
· 11 years ago
927c2ed
batman-adv: use vlan_/eth_hdr() instead of skb->data in interface_tx path
by Linus Lüssing
· 11 years ago
e19f975
batman-adv: update copyright years for 2014
by Simon Wunderlich
· 11 years ago
c039876
batman-adv: add WiFi penalty
by Simon Wunderlich
· 11 years ago
42cb0be
batman-adv: set the isolation mark in the skb if needed
by Antonio Quartulli
· 11 years ago
9464d07
batman-adv: mark a local client as isolated when needed
by Antonio Quartulli
· 11 years ago
c42edfe
batman-adv: add isolation_mark sysfs attribute
by Antonio Quartulli
· 11 years ago
6c413b1
batman-adv: send every DHCP packet as bat-unicast
by Antonio Quartulli
· 11 years ago
ebf38fb
batman-adv: remove FSF address from GPL disclaimer
by Antonio Quartulli
· 11 years ago
2b1e2cb
batman-adv: fix vlan header access
by Antonio Quartulli
· 11 years ago
55883fd
batman-adv: clean nf state when removing protocol header
by Antonio Quartulli
· 11 years ago
a40d9b0
batman-adv: fix header alignment by unrolling batadv_header
by Simon Wunderlich
· 11 years ago
a19d3d8
batman-adv: limit local translation table max size
by Marek Lindner
· 11 years ago
e300d31
batman-adv: refine API calls for unicast transmissions of SKBs
by Linus Lüssing
· 11 years ago
b8cbd81
batman-adv: make the AP isolation attribute VLAN specific
by Antonio Quartulli
· 11 years ago
90f4435
batman-adv: add sysfs framework for VLAN
by Antonio Quartulli
· 11 years ago
5d2c05b
batman-adv: add per VLAN interface attribute framework
by Antonio Quartulli
· 11 years ago
c018ad3
batman-adv: add the VLAN ID attribute to the TT entry
by Antonio Quartulli
· 11 years ago
a4deee1a
batman-adv: Add dummy soft-interface rx mode handler
by Linus Lüssing
· 11 years ago
411d6ed
batman-adv: consider network coding overhead when calculating required mtu
by Marek Lindner
· 12 years ago
293e933
batman-adv: use htons when possible
by Antonio Quartulli
· 12 years ago
ee75ed8
batman-adv: Fragment and send skbs larger than mtu
by Martin Hundebøll
· 12 years ago
610bfc6bc
batman-adv: Receive fragmented packets and merge
by Martin Hundebøll
· 12 years ago
f097e25
batman-adv: Remove old fragmentation code
by Martin Hundebøll
· 12 years ago
9f4980e
batman-adv: remove vis functionality
by Simon Wunderlich
· 12 years ago
414254e
batman-adv: tvlv - gateway download/upload bandwidth container
by Marek Lindner
· 12 years ago
4c18c42
batman-adv: set the TAG flag for the vid passed to BLA
by Antonio Quartulli
· 11 years ago
c54f38c9
batman-adv: set skb priority according to content
by Simon Wunderlich
· 11 years ago
9d2c948
batman-adv: fix potential kernel paging errors for unicast transmissions
by Linus Lüssing
· 11 years ago
eb2deb6
batman-adv: change VID semantic in the BLA code
by Antonio Quartulli
· 12 years ago
7ed4be9
batman-adv: use eth_hdr() when it makes sense
by Antonio Quartulli
· 12 years ago
Next »